G7 Summit Opens Amid Iran and Ukraine Conflicts, Global Economic Concerns Take Center Stage
The G7 Summit 2026 has commenced with leaders from some of the world's largest economies gathering to discuss escalating geopolitical tensions, energy security concerns, and growing economic instability.
The three-day summit brings together leaders from major industrialized nations, alongside invited partner countries, at a time when ongoing conflicts and supply chain disruptions continue to influence global markets and international relations.
Iran and Ukraine Dominate the Agenda
Two major conflicts are expected to dominate summit discussions.
The ongoing crisis involving Iran has raised concerns about regional stability, energy security, and global oil supplies. At the same time, the prolonged conflict in Ukraine continues to create economic and security challenges for Europe and the broader international community.
Leaders are expected to evaluate diplomatic options, security cooperation, and measures aimed at reducing geopolitical risks.
Energy Markets Under Pressure
One of the most closely watched issues is the impact of disruptions to global energy flows.
The Strait of Hormuz remains one of the world's most strategically important maritime routes, carrying a substantial share of global oil shipments.
Any disruption to energy supplies can have significant consequences for:
- Global oil prices
- Inflation levels
- Manufacturing costs
- Transportation expenses
- Consumer spending
Investors are closely monitoring summit developments for signals regarding energy market stability.

Why the Summit Matters for India
India has a strong interest in the outcomes of discussions involving energy security and global economic stability.
As one of the world's largest energy importers, changes in global oil prices can directly impact:
- Inflation levels
- Fiscal planning
- Manufacturing costs
- Consumer spending
- Economic growth
India's participation in broader economic discussions reflects its growing role in shaping international economic policy and cooperation.
